1986 Accord lxi. Six flashes from the ECU. Code for temp sensor. Read many threads in hopes of avoiding having to post this. No answer. There are two, what look like sending units near the thermostat. The threads say the one with the single wire is for the dash meter, the one with two wires, the ECU sender. Both of mine have two wires. I disconected them each to see which is for the dash so I could check the resistance of the one for the ECU before I purchase new. The dash meter still reads the water temperature with them both disconnected. HUH? I want to know which sending unit is for the ECU. What is the other one for? And where, if it's not one of the above mentioned, is the sender for the dash meter? Thanks. Willa.
